#dc2f7e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dc2f7e is composed of 86.3% red, 18.4%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.6% magenta, 42.7%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 332.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.2% and a lightness of 52.4%. #dc2f7e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5efc with #b90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#dc2f7e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dc2f7e has RGB values of R:220, G:47,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.43,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14430078.

Hex triplet dc2f7e #dc2f7e
RGB Decimal 220, 47, 126 rgb(220,47,126)
RGB Percent 86.3, 18.4, 49.4 rgb(86.3%,18.4%,49.4%)
CMYK 0, 79, 43, 14
HSL 332.6°, 71.2, 52.4 hsl(332.6,71.2%,52.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 332.6°, 78.6, 86.3
Web Safe cc3366 #cc3366
CIE-LAB 50.404, 69.749, -2.069
XYZ 34.299, 18.759, 21.552
xyY 0.46, 0.251, 18.759
CIE-LCH 50.404, 69.78, 358.301
CIE-LUV 50.404, 106.726, -16.017
Hunter-Lab 43.311, 65.561, 0.814
Binary 11011100, 00101111, 01111110

Shades and Tints of #dc2f7e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0206 is the darkest color, while #fef8f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#dc2f7e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#888385 is the less saturated color, while #f8137c is the most saturated one.
